When Do I Required to Call a Plumbing Professional?


Some common problems found with plumbing include:
Rattling pipelines might be brought on by several variables, many commonly due to the fact that they are not completely secured or strapped to the wall frame. The pipelines might need to be correctly secured.
Slow-moving drains pipes may be partly clogged. If a kitchen sink, the dish washer may be poorly plumbed. The drain may need to be unclogged, or the dish washer plumbing fixed.
Loss of warm water when another tap is turned on particularly in older residences when cold and hot water pressures are not stabilized. A pressure balance shutoff might be called for.
Toilet storage tank leaks plumbing parts inside the tank or seals may require replacing.

Plumbing a Remodel or New Building



A renovating project could include brand-new plumbing design or new plumbing installment. You will want to consult with the plumber and all specialists entailed and also establish a timeline, so everybody collaborates and also the project goes smoothly.
Before taking bids from potential plumbing service providers, ensure you have actually described plans. Give each prospect with a the same duplicate of the plans. Rule of thumb is to get at the very least three various bids for a project.
Ask prospects if they are certified to do plumbing. Also demand referrals. Ask each prospect when they could begin, as well as when the task would certainly be completed. Put in the time to check referrals on other tasks they have finished.
To discover a licensed Plumbing service provider in your area, usage references from people you understand, or talk to a local licensing firm. On-line resources are also available.

Lack Of Hot Water


A lack of hot water is a common reason for homeowners to contact a professional plumber because there are many reasons why this could happen. An old water heater could be missing its pilot light. It’s also possible that the thermostat hasn’t been calibrated correctly, and it’s providing false readings to the system. Finally, the hot water has run out, and the system has been slow to recharge. Multiple Clogged Drains


A clogged drain here or there is nothing to be concerned about, as there are plenty of over the counter products to remediate a clog once in a while. However, when the clogs keep coming back and happen all around the home, it’s time to call in the pros. A consistent clog in the same place or simultaneous clogs in various locations are signs of a larger problem, including a clogged sewer line or it’s time for professional drain cleaning.


Faulty Water Heaters


Many homeowners might not realize that their water heater is leaking until they start to see a spike in their electricity and water bills. This could be due to sediments from the water settling in the water heater. These sediments could cause damage to the water heater over time and cause it to leak. Leaking Pipes


One of the most common plumbing problems homeowners come to us about is leaking pipes. If a pipe is leaking, water damage could occur in the ceiling and on the floor. This needs quick attention to prevent the problem from spreading and causing damage to the foundation or the load-bearing walls that could create a safety hazard for the people living in the home or inhibit the development of mold that can create health hazards.


Leaking Faucets


Homeowners often try to solve a leaking faucet just by tightening it; however, this is a temporary fix, and the problem often returns. Faucets are made up of numerous small parts, and a break in any of them could cause a faucet to leak continuously.
